    Dealer Service

    I purchased a Reflection 337 back in March 2014. Like all new things there were some imperfections that needed attention. The dealer was very busy and ask me to take the trailer and bring it back in a few weeks for repairs. I was getting ready to leave for the summer and so...we made an appointment for Sept 3rd when I returned. Long story short....When something went wrong while I was on the road I would call JD Adams, he would say where do you want the part sent to? I would get the item in a few days to a week depending. Well I dropped the trailer off on Sept 3rd at the dealer located in Surprise AZ off Bell Road and 115th Ave. won't mention the name, like planned, only a hand full full of minor repairs and one (I felt) major which was a flaw in the front cap. Got my trailer back Jan. 20th....can anyone beat that for down time. I don't think I have ever been lied to and given the run around more than this ever.     Good Lord! It sounds like my dealership in Tucson. Finally, I sent mine from Arizona to the factory in Indiana and back again for some pretty significant repairs. It took less than five weeks. It sounds like you were very low priority for your dealership. Make sure you go on rating sites such as Yelp and hammer them. The weak link for all RVs seems to be dealer's service deparments. GD is a great company, but it sure seems to be difficult to get prompt, competent service after the sale.
